  <title>Floppy Days 35 - VCFSE 3.0 Preview with Earl Baugh</title>
  <description>Hello, welcome to the Floppy Days Podcast. &amp;amp;nbsp;My name is Randy Kindig and this a special interview show to help get the word out about an upcoming event: Vintage Computer Festival Southeast. &amp;amp;nbsp;This will be the third iteration of this event and I talk with Earl Baugh, of the Atlanta Historical Computing Society. &amp;amp;nbsp;He tells us all about the event, including special guest speakers that will be there, exhibits, gaming areas, a workshop where you can learn to solder and much more. &amp;amp;nbsp;If you can make it to Roswell, Georgia, the weekend of May 2 &amp;amp;amp; 3, 2015, I highly recommend that you drop in and enjoy the show.&#13;
